Alvaro Arbeloa will try to sign three Real Madrid players for Fulham

For the time being, Real Madrid have switched their attention to exits, having been left satisfied with the four signings already made. They have managed to generate in excess of €100m from players that were not even at the club last season, although there is still an intention to raise funds by letting current first team players leave.

Numerous candidates for sale have been identified in recent weeks, such as Fran Garcia and Gonzalo Garcia. The former will almost certainly depart after dropping down to fourth in the left-back pecking order behind Marc Cucurella, Alvaro Carreras and Ferland Mendy, while the latter may leave if Real Madrid decide to press ahead with plans to sign a “Joselu-esque” striker to compliment Kylian Mbappe and Endrick.

And now, both players could be given the chance to reunite with their manager from the second half of last season, Alvaro Arbeloa. As per Nizaar Kinsella, Fulham want to sign both players permanently, while they also have ambitions to bring in Real Madrid teammate Franco Mastantuono on a season-long loan.

Arbeloa has asked trio to be signed

Knowing that all three have chances to leave his former club this summer, Arbeloa – who was finally appointed as Fulham’s manager on Tuesday – has communicated to the Premier League club’s sporting director that he wants Mastantuono, Gonzalo and Garcia to be brought to Craven Cottage. Real Madrid would likely see a move for all three with good eyes, given that they would be working with someone that can manage them well.

It will be interesting to see whether Fulham approach Real Madrid in the coming days regarding deals for Mastantuono, Gonzalo and Garcia. All three would be very good signings for the Londoners, and the prospect of working again under Arbeloa could be enticing for all of them.
